WebJun 21, 2006 · Turning and grooving dia's in inconel 939 up to 96" with the chips on fire and floating back to the floor. This was on a Dorries CNC VBM and the parts were Vane segments for a gas turbine engine. There were 32 segments being machined with approx .100 gap between each part so the cut was intermitant and the inserts still held up fairly …

WebMar 1, 2014 · Generally, the ceramic insert is more suitable for turning Inconel 718 than the carbide insert.
